Environmental Impact: Reducing Waste

The impact of disposable diapers on the environment is staggering, with millions of tons of waste produced each year that takes centuries to decompose. In stark contrast, the utilization of reusable cloth nappies significantly curtails waste generation by eliminating the continuous disposal of diapers. Exploring the environmental benefits of opting for cloth nappies can be truly enlightening, shedding light on the positive impact a simple change can have on the planet’s health.

Cost-Effectiveness: Saving Money in the Long Run

Initially, the cost of reusable cloth nappies might appear higher compared to disposable alternatives. However, when evaluating the long-term expenses associated with disposables versus the one-time investment in reusable nappies, the potential for substantial savings becomes evident. Calculating the cumulative expenses, including purchasing, using, and disposing of disposable diapers, underscores the financial prudence of reusable cloth nappies.

Health Benefits: Gentler on Baby’s Skin

Cloth nappies are predominantly fashioned from breathable materials, promoting comfort and being gentler on a baby’s delicate skin. In stark contrast to some disposable counterparts that contain chemicals, fragrances, and synthetic materials, reusable cloth nappies substantially reduce the risk of diaper rash and skin irritation. The promotion of healthier, happier skin for babies is an inherent advantage of opting for cloth nappies.

Customization and Fit: Ensuring Comfort

One of the most significant advantages of cloth nappies lies in their adjustability. With a variety of sizes, shapes, and fastening options available, caregivers can customize the fit, ensuring a snug and comfortable experience for their baby. This tailored fit not only reduces the likelihood of leaks but also enhances the overall comfort and mobility of the little one.

Absorbency and Leak Prevention: Reliable Performance

Contrary to common misconceptions, modern cloth nappies incorporate highly absorbent materials, effectively containing moisture and preventing leaks. Their advanced designs and materials ensure reliable performance, providing extended comfort for babies while significantly reducing the chances of leaks or accidents.

Stylish and Fun Designs: Fashionable Choices

The days of monotonous, plain white nappies are long gone. Present-day reusable cloth nappies come in an array of vibrant colors, delightful patterns, and charming designs, allowing parents to showcase their baby’s personality while embracing eco-friendly diapering choices. This fusion of style and sustainability presents a refreshing take on diaper fashion.

Ease of Use and Washing: Simplified Maintenance

While the prospect of washing nappies might initially seem daunting, technological advancements in modern washing machines coupled with straightforward cleaning routines have made maintaining cloth nappies remarkably hassle-free. Understanding and adopting efficient washing techniques can dispel concerns regarding their upkeep.

Contribution to Potty Training: Facilitating Early Learning

Research suggests that infants using cloth nappies tend to undergo potty training earlier than those using disposables. The awareness of wetness in cloth nappies aids in a baby’s cognitive understanding of their bodily functions, potentially expediting the learning process and fostering independence.

Reusability and Durability: Suitable for Multiple Children

Unlike disposable diapers, cloth nappies possess the invaluable trait of reusability. They can be used for subsequent children or passed on to other families, making them a sustainable investment for the future. Their durability extends their lifespan, making them a practical and eco-conscious choice for families planning to expand.

FAQ

Q1: What are reusable cloth nappies?

Reusable cloth nappies, also known as cloth diapers, are environmentally friendly and washable alternatives to disposable diapers. They are typically made of fabric materials like cotton, bamboo, hemp, or microfiber, designed to be reused multiple times after washing.

Q2: How do reusable cloth nappies differ from disposable diapers?

Reusable cloth nappies are washable and can be reused multiple times, while disposable diapers are single-use and are thrown away after each use. Cloth nappies require washing and maintenance but can be used hundreds of times, contributing to reduced waste compared to disposables.

Q3: Are reusable cloth nappies suitable for all babies?

Yes, reusable cloth nappies are suitable for most babies. They come in various sizes and adjustable designs to accommodate different ages, sizes, and body shapes. Some babies with sensitive skin or allergies may benefit from cloth nappies as they are often made from natural materials without harsh chemicals.

Q4: How many reusable cloth nappies do I need?

The number of cloth nappies needed depends on factors like the baby’s age, frequency of changes, and washing routines. As a general guideline, having around 20–30 cloth nappies is recommended for full-time use, although this number can vary based on individual preferences and washing frequency.

Q5: How do you wash reusable cloth nappies?

Cloth nappies should be rinsed in cold water to remove any solid waste, then washed on a regular machine cycle using a mild detergent. Avoid using fabric softeners, as they can affect absorbency. Sun-drying or tumble-drying at low heat helps maintain the nappies’ quality.

Q6: Do reusable cloth nappies leak?

When properly fitted, reusable cloth nappies should not leak. Correct sizing and ensuring proper absorption levels according to the baby’s needs can help prevent leaks. Modern cloth nappies often come with adjustable features to provide a snug fit and minimize leaks.

Q7: Are reusable cloth nappies cost-effective?

While the initial cost of reusable cloth nappies may be higher than that of disposables, they can save money in the long run. The one-time investment in cloth nappies eliminates the ongoing expense of purchasing disposable diapers, leading to significant savings, especially if used for multiple children.

Q8: Can reusable cloth nappies be used at night?

Yes, reusable cloth nappies can be used overnight. Adding extra absorbency layers, such as boosters or inserts, can enhance the nappy’s absorbency, allowing it to last longer overnight without leaking.

Q9: Are reusable cloth nappies bulky under clothing?

Modern cloth nappies come in various styles and designs, some of which are trim-fitting and less bulky compared to older cloth nappy designs. Certain cloth nappy brands offer slimmer options designed to fit comfortably under clothing.

Q10: Can I use cloth nappies when traveling or outside the home?

Yes, it is possible to use cloth nappies while traveling or away from home. Portable wet bags or storage pouches can be used to carry used nappies until they can be properly washed. Some caregivers prefer using a combination of cloth and disposable nappies when traveling for convenience.
